Cloud OS and Security Protocols

Mr. S. Gopalakrishnan, Ms. V. Sujitha

Abstract: In the current trends of computing, cloud computing plays a vital role and it is emerging at the level of maximum. The reason behind this is people started moving their data to cloud with the expectation of hundred percentage availability on their demand, i.e., anytime anywhere computing. Though the cloud services are provided by the third party, security becomes a very big question mark. The main objective of this paper is to provide an overview of cloud computing and its security, which help the young researchers to get clear idea. Keywords: Computing, Cloud, Grid, Public, Private, Hybrid, IaaS, PaaS, SaaS, Security.
